Mistle-thrush


[mis-uh l] /ˈmɪs əl/

noun
1.
a large, European thrush, Turdus viscivorus, that feeds on the berries of the mistletoe.
/ˈmɪsəl/
noun
1.
a large European thrush, Turdus viscivorus, with a brown back and spotted breast, noted for feeding on mistletoe berries
